Home
last modified time | relevance | path

Searched refs:ctrl_stats (Results 1 – 12 of 12) sorted by relevance

/linux/drivers/net/ethernet/mscc/
H A Docelot_stats.c648 struct ethtool_eth_ctrl_stats *ctrl_stats = priv; in ocelot_port_ctrl_stats_cb() local
650 ctrl_stats->MACControlFramesReceived = s[OCELOT_STAT_RX_CONTROL]; in ocelot_port_ctrl_stats_cb()
657 struct ethtool_eth_ctrl_stats *ctrl_stats = priv; in ocelot_port_pmac_ctrl_stats_cb() local
659 ctrl_stats->MACControlFramesReceived = s[OCELOT_STAT_RX_PMAC_CONTROL]; in ocelot_port_pmac_ctrl_stats_cb()
663 struct ethtool_eth_ctrl_stats *ctrl_stats) in ocelot_port_get_eth_ctrl_stats() argument
667 switch (ctrl_stats->src) { in ocelot_port_get_eth_ctrl_stats()
669 ocelot_port_stats_run(ocelot, port, ctrl_stats, in ocelot_port_get_eth_ctrl_stats()
674 ocelot_port_stats_run(ocelot, port, ctrl_stats, in ocelot_port_get_eth_ctrl_stats()
679 ethtool_aggregate_ctrl_stats(dev, ctrl_stats); in ocelot_port_get_eth_ctrl_stats()
/linux/include/linux/
H A Dethtool_netlink.h39 struct ethtool_eth_ctrl_stats *ctrl_stats);
104 struct ethtool_eth_ctrl_stats *ctrl_stats) in ethtool_aggregate_ctrl_stats() argument
/linux/drivers/net/ethernet/freescale/enetc/
H A Denetc_ethtool.c679 struct ethtool_eth_ctrl_stats *ctrl_stats) in enetc_get_eth_ctrl_stats() argument
684 switch (ctrl_stats->src) { in enetc_get_eth_ctrl_stats()
686 enetc_ctrl_stats(si, 0, ctrl_stats); in enetc_get_eth_ctrl_stats()
690 enetc_ctrl_stats(si, 1, ctrl_stats); in enetc_get_eth_ctrl_stats()
693 ethtool_aggregate_ctrl_stats(ndev, ctrl_stats); in enetc_get_eth_ctrl_stats()
/linux/drivers/net/ethernet/xilinx/
H A Dxilinx_axienet_main.c2429 struct ethtool_eth_ctrl_stats *ctrl_stats) in axienet_ethtool_get_eth_ctrl_stats() argument
2439 ctrl_stats->MACControlFramesTransmitted = in axienet_ethtool_get_eth_ctrl_stats()
2441 ctrl_stats->MACControlFramesReceived = in axienet_ethtool_get_eth_ctrl_stats()
2443 ctrl_stats->UnsupportedOpcodesReceived = in axienet_ethtool_get_eth_ctrl_stats()
/linux/drivers/net/dsa/mxl862xx/
H A Dmxl862xx.c1851 struct ethtool_eth_ctrl_stats *ctrl_stats) in mxl862xx_get_eth_mac_stats()
1858 ctrl_stats->MACControlFramesTransmitted = le32_to_cpu(cnt.tx_pause_count); in mxl862xx_get_eth_ctrl_stats()
1859 ctrl_stats->MACControlFramesReceived = le32_to_cpu(cnt.rx_good_pause_pkts); in mxl862xx_get_eth_ctrl_stats() argument
/linux/drivers/net/dsa/realtek/
H A Drtl8365mb.c
/linux/drivers/net/dsa/
H A Dmt7530.c1005 struct ethtool_eth_ctrl_stats *ctrl_stats) in mt7530_get_eth_ctrl_stats() argument
1010 &ctrl_stats->MACControlFramesTransmitted); in mt7530_get_eth_ctrl_stats()
1013 &ctrl_stats->MACControlFramesReceived); in mt7530_get_eth_ctrl_stats()
/linux/drivers/net/dsa/ocelot/
H A Dfelix.c1317 struct ethtool_eth_ctrl_stats *ctrl_stats) in felix_get_eth_ctrl_stats() argument
1321 ocelot_port_get_eth_ctrl_stats(ocelot, port, ctrl_stats); in felix_get_eth_ctrl_stats()
/linux/drivers/net/ethernet/mellanox/mlx5/core/
H A Den_ethtool.c2693 struct ethtool_eth_ctrl_stats *ctrl_stats) in mlx5e_get_eth_phy_stats()
2697 mlx5e_stats_eth_ctrl_get(priv, ctrl_stats); in mlx5e_get_eth_phy_stats()
2710 mlx5e_get_eth_ctrl_stats(struct net_device * netdev,struct ethtool_eth_ctrl_stats * ctrl_stats) mlx5e_get_eth_ctrl_stats() argument
/linux/include/soc/mscc/
H A Docelot.h1030 struct ethtool_eth_ctrl_stats *ctrl_stats);
/linux/net/dsa/
H A Duser.c1118 struct ethtool_eth_ctrl_stats *ctrl_stats) in dsa_user_get_eth_ctrl_stats() argument
1124 ds->ops->get_eth_ctrl_stats(ds, dp->index, ctrl_stats); in dsa_user_get_eth_ctrl_stats()
/linux/drivers/net/ethernet/broadcom/bnxt/
H A Dbnxt_ethtool.c5605 struct ethtool_eth_ctrl_stats *ctrl_stats) in bnxt_get_eth_ctrl_stats() argument
5614 ctrl_stats->MACControlFramesReceived = in bnxt_get_eth_ctrl_stats()